webVolume Formula Variables; Rectangular Solid or Cuboid: V = l × w × h: l = Length. w = Width. h = Height: Cube: V = a 3: a = Length of edge or side: Cylinder: V = πr 2 h: r = Radius of the circular base. h = Height: Prism: V = B × h: B = Area of base, (B = side 2 or length.breadth) h = Height: Sphere: V = (4⁄3)πr 3: r = Radius of the ...

webThe formula for volume is used to figure out how much space an object can hold or contain. The volume of any three-dimensional shape is measured in ‘ units\(^3\) ’ or cubic units. We have different 3-D objects in math such as cubes, cuboids, spheres, hemispheres, cones, cylinders, prisms, and pyramids.
webThe general formula of the volume of a cube is given as: The volume of a cube = a × a × a = a3 cubic units, where 'a' is the length of the side of the cube. The volume of a cube formula using diagonal can be given as V = (√3×d 3 )/9, where d is the length of the diagonal of the cube.
webVolume formula. The volume of a 3D shape or geometric figure is the amount of space it contains. Volume is well-defined for many common shapes; the formulas for some common shapes are shown below. Cube. The volume, V, of a cube with edge, s, is: V = s 3. Prism. The volume, V, of a prism is: V = Bh. where B is area of the base and h is the ...
